Definition of "sunset"
Pronunciation: /ˈsʌnˌsɛt/
Noun
-
The time of day when the sun disappears below the western horizon.
-
The changes in color of the sky at sunset.
-
The final period of the life of a person or thing.Example: "one's sunset years"
-
Having a set termination date.Example: "The tax increase legislation included a sunset clause requiring renewal to prevent the tax increase from expiring."
-
The region where the sun sets; the west.
Verb
-
To phase out.Example: "We'll be sunsetting version 1.9 of the software shortly after releasing version 2.0 next quarter."
